Adapter for connecting computer to satellite antenna

1. An apparatus comprising:

  • a connector that is configured to connect said apparatus to an antenna device comprising an antenna capable of receiving a signal from a satellite, wherein the signal comprises a plurality of data streams, each of the plurality of data streams including identifying information that uniquely identifies the data stream and being encrypted so that the data stream is to be decrypted using a key selected in accordance with the identifying information;

    a tuner that is configured to receive a satellite signal from said connector and to perform tuning on the satellite signal;

    a demodulator that is configured to receive the tuned satellite signal from said tuner and to perform demodulation on the tuned satellite signal, thereby outputting a demodulated data stream;

    a forward error corrector that is configured to receive the demodulated data stream from said demodulator and to perform forward error correction on the demodulated data stream, thereby outputting a corrected data stream;

    a conditional access unit that is configured to determine whether or not a personal computer is authorized to receive a data stream of the plurality of data streams by comparing the identifying information of the corrected data stream to stored identifying information;

    a decryptor that is configured to, in accordance with the determination by said conditional access unit, receive the corrected data stream and to perform decryption upon encrypted frames within the corrected data stream, thereby outputting decrypted frames; and

    an interface that is configured to receive the decrypted frames from said decryptor and to output the decrypted frames to the personal computer for further processing.
